If an agency is simply beginning, an all-in-one suite like Semrush or Ahrefs is the priority. These platforms cover 80% of the essential jobs, including keyword research study, site audits, and competitor tracking, enabling the agency to postpone specific purchases.

Why do companies require separate rank-tracking tools?
Standard suites frequently upgrade rankings every 24 to 72 hours. High-end rank trackers like AccuRanker offer daily or perhaps on-demand updates, which are vital for monitoring the impact of significant algorithm shifts or specific website migrations in real-time.
Is technical SEO software actually needed for little websites?
Yes. Even small sites can have intricate underlying concerns like crawl loops, render-blocking JavaScript, or incorrect canonical tags that are undetectable to the naked eye. Technical tools guarantee that the "health" of the site is maintained regardless of its size.
